Conjugation of the verb "supplicate" for all English tenses and persons.

Ads:

Present

I supplicate
You supplicate
He/She/It supplicates
We supplicate
You supplicate
They supplicate

Past

I supplicated
You supplicated
He/She/It supplicated
We supplicated
You supplicated
They supplicated

Future

I will supplicate
You will supplicate
He/She/It will supplicate
We will supplicate
You will supplicate
They will supplicate

Present conditional

I would supplicate
You would supplicate
He/She/It would supplicate
We would supplicate
You would supplicate
They would supplicate

Present Perfect

I have supplicated
You have supplicated
He/She/It has supplicated
We have supplicated
You have supplicated
They have supplicated

Past Perfect

I had supplicated
You had supplicated
He/She/It had supplicated
We had supplicated
You had supplicated
They had supplicated

Future Perfect

I will have supplicated
You will have supplicated
He/She/It will have supplicated
We will have supplicated
You will have supplicated
They will have supplicated

Past conditional

I would have supplicated
You would have supplicated
He/She/It would have supplicated
We would have supplicated
You would have supplicated
They would have supplicated
